Default 2009 Aveo Radio Seek Oddity

My 2009 Aveo with the XM radio has multiple pages of favorites where you can preset any combination of stations which is a feature many newer radios have. On the steering wheel there is a "Seek" button that will advance the active station to the next preset station. It will advance pass the first favorites page into the second page correctly, but on the third page it gets stuck on the second preset and won't advance further. I have not as of yet taken this to the dealer because it seems like there is an obvious bug in the radio firmware and I was hoping to find out if there is a fix first. Anyone else have this problem?

Sounds like a radio software issue...unfortunately, these radios cannot be update at the dealer level.....the dealer should replace the radio
